The Solution: Schema Hooks
The specific feature that solves this is the Sign Protocol Schema Hook.
Through Sign, I can create a "schema"—a digital blueprint of my verified credentials—and attach a Hook. This hook is a smart contract that automatically executes custom logic every time an attestation is made.
Shared Memory: Instead of asking "Who are you?", the new system checks the Sign layer to see if you've already been proven. If the Hook validates your pre-existing proof, you pass through instantly.Automated Compliance: I use hooks to restrict attestation submissions unless specific criteria are met (like a valid KYC or a specific license), ensuring that only "clean" data enters the deal flow.Privacy-First Verification: Using zero-knowledge proofs (ZKP) via these hooks, I can prove I meet a requirement—like having sufficient funds—without revealing my private bank statements.
